Product details

Overview

THS3201DGK from Texas Instruments is a 1.8-GHz current-feedback amplifier (CFA) optimized for high-speed, low-distortion signal buffering and driving. It delivers 6700 V/µs slew rate at G = 2, –78 dBc IMD3 at 20 MHz, 1.65 nV/√Hz input voltage noise, ±7.5 V supply operation, and 100 mA output drive - enabling precision arbitrary waveform generation and high-resolution ADC/DAC driver applications.

Technical Context

The THS3201DGK implements a current-feedback topology with transimpedance gain of 300 kΩ (typ), enabling near-constant slew rate across output step sizes and minimal settling time dependency on gain. Its inverting input presents low impedance (~11 Ω), while noninverting input offers high impedance (~780 kΩ), defining asymmetric feedback network requirements.

It operates with dual ±3.3 V to ±7.5 V supplies, supports unity-gain stable configurations, and exhibits frequency-dependent noise figure (11 dB at 100 MHz, G = 10), making it suitable for broadband RF and video signal conditioning where distortion and phase linearity are critical.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Unity-Gain Bandwidth1.8 GHz - enables direct drive of >1-GHz ADC inputs without intermediate gain stages.
Slew Rate (G = 2)6700 V/µs - supports clean reproduction of fast-rising pulses up to 10-V step with sub-nanosecond rise/fall times.
IMD3 @ 20 MHz–78 dBc - ensures minimal intermodulation artifacts in multi-tone test signals for ATE and spectrum analysis.
Input Voltage Noise1.65 nV/√Hz above 10 MHz - preserves SNR in wideband analog front-ends driving high-resolution converters.
Output Drive Current±100 mA - drives 100-Ω loads directly, eliminating need for external buffer stages in video or pulse generator outputs.
Supply Voltage Range±3.3 V to ±7.5 V - accommodates both low-power portable instrumentation and high-swing lab-grade signal sources.
Operating Temperature–40°C to +85°C - qualified for industrial and automated test environments with ambient thermal cycling.

Pinout & Package

The THS3201DGK is housed in an 8-pin MSOP package (DGK) with exposed thermal pad (non-electrical). Thermal management requires connection of the PowerPAD™ to a PCB copper plane for reliable operation at full output swing.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
1 (IN–)Inverting inputLow-impedance node (~11 Ω); sets feedback path; requires matched resistor to ground for DC biasing.
2 (VS–)Negative supplyConnect to stable ±3.3 V to ±7.5 V rail; decoupling capacitor required within 1 cm.
3 (IN+)Noninverting inputHigh-impedance node (~780 kΩ); used for signal injection in noninverting configurations.
4 (VS+)Positive supplyConnect to stable ±3.3 V to ±7.5 V rail; decoupling capacitor required within 1 cm.
5 (VOUT)Amplifier outputCapable of ±5.5 V swing into 100 Ω; requires series isolation resistor when driving capacitive loads >10 pF.
6–8No internal connectionUnused pins; must remain unconnected per TI datasheet Note A.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Current-feedback architectureEnables constant slew rate and bandwidth scalability with gain, unlike voltage-feedback op-amps.
Low distortion at high frequency–78 dBc IMD3 at 20 MHz allows use in spectral purity-critical ATE and communications test systems.
Wide supply rangeOperates from ±3.3 V to ±7.5 V, supporting both battery-powered portables and benchtop instruments.
High output currentDelivers ±100 mA into 20 Ω, enabling direct drive of coaxial cables and active probes without external buffers.
Thermal-enhanced MSOPDGK package includes PowerPAD™ for improved junction-to-board thermal resistance (θJB = 54.2°C/W).

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ar current-feedback amplifier appl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
THS3202DGNRDual-channel CFA; 2-GHz bandwidth; higher quiescent current (24 mA/channel); same MSOP-8 PowerPAD™ package.Supports dual-path signal routing (e.g., I/Q channels); not suitable for space-constrained single-channel designs.Select when simultaneous amplification of two independent high-speed signals is required.
OPA695IDBVRVoltage-feedback architecture; 1.7-GHz bandwidth; lower slew rate (1800 V/µs); SOT-23-6 package; no PowerPAD™.Better DC precision (lower offset drift), but limited large-signal transient performance vs. THS3201DGK.Select when DC accuracy dominates over pulse fidelity, and thermal load is light.

Compared with THS3201DGK, THS3202DGNR provides channel density at higher power cost, while OPA695IDBVR trades transient linearity for DC stability and smaller footprint - choice depends on whether system priority is pulse fidelity (THS3201DGK), multi-channel integration (THS3202), or compact DC-coupled gain (OPA695).

FAQ

What is the maximum recommended supply voltage for the THS3201DGK?

The THS3201DGK has an absolute maximum supply voltage rating of ±8.25 V, but the recommended operating range is ±3.3 V to ±7.5 V. Operation at ±7.5 V enables full output swing (±5.5 V into 100 Ω) and optimal AC performance including 1.8-GHz bandwidth and –78 dBc IMD3. Exceeding ±7.5 V risks exceeding thermal limits in the MSOP-8 PowerPAD™ package without enhanced cooling.

Does the THS3201DGK require external compensation for stability?

No, the THS3201DGK is unity-gain stable and does not require external compensation components. Its current-feedback architecture inherently maintains phase margin across gains ≥1 when using appropriate feedback resistors (e.g., 768 Ω for G = 2). However, capacitive loads >10 pF at the output require an isolation resistor (RISO) - values from 15 Ω to 30 Ω depending on load capacitance - to prevent peaking or oscillation.

How does the THS3201DGK's current-feedback architecture affect PCB layout?

The THS3201DGK's current-feedback design demands tight matching of feedback and gain-setting resistors, short traces to the inverting input (Pin 1), and strict decoupling: 100 nF ceramic + 10 µF tantalum within 1 cm of Pins 2 and 4. The low-impedance inverting input makes it sensitive to parasitic capacitance, so ground planes under feedback traces must be removed to avoid instability - unlike voltage-feedback op-amps.

Can the THS3201DGK drive a 50 Ω coaxial cable directly?

Yes, the THS3201DGK can drive a 50 Ω load directly with ±5.5 V swing and 100 mA output capability, but requires a 50 Ω series termination resistor at the amplifier output (not at the load end) to prevent reflections and maintain signal integrity. This configuration matches the source impedance and avoids doubling the effective load seen by THS3201DGK, preserving bandwidth and settling behavior.

Is the THS3201DGK suitable for driving SAR ADCs with fast input sampling?

Yes, the THS3201DGK is well-suited for driving SAR ADCs requiring fast, low-distortion input settling - especially those with 14+ bits and sampling rates >10 MSPS. Its 20 ns settling time to 0.1% and 1.65 nV/√Hz input voltage noise preserve dynamic range, while its ability to deliver 100 mA ensures adequate charge replenishment during acquisition cycles without droop or distortion.
